    Indirect Formula to report content based on two previous columns?

    I’ve recently made changes to my Validation sheet to allow for dynamic name ranges and future expansions in my data.

    The problem that I’m having after trying several options is that the indirect formula found in my Source Data Sheet, Table A, Description Colum Data Validation, is not working. What I’m currently using is;

    =INDIRECT(SUBSTITUTE(D16," ",)&SUBSTITUTE(E16," ",)&"List")

    The formulas intent is to report back a specific list of descriptions based on the selections made by the user in the STAGE and CATEGORY columns.
